#include <config.h>
#include <stdio.h>
#include <stdlib.h>
#include <string.h>
#include <assert.h>
#include "util.h"
#include "context.h"
#include "ops.h"
struct edit_result_s
{
GpgmeEditCb fnc;
void *fnc_value;
};
void
_gpgme_release_edit_result (EditResult result)
{
if (!result)
return;
xfree (result);
}
void
_gpgme_edit_status_handler (GpgmeCtx ctx, GpgmeStatusCode status, char *args)
{
_gpgme_passphrase_status_handler (ctx, status, args);
if (ctx->error)
return;
ctx->error = (*ctx->result.edit->fnc) (ctx->result.edit->fnc_value, status, args, NULL);
}
static const char *
command_handler (void *opaque, GpgmeStatusCode status, const char *args)
{
GpgmeCtx ctx = opaque;
const char *result;
result = _gpgme_passphrase_command_handler (ctx, status, args);
if (!result)
ctx->error = (*ctx->result.edit->fnc) (ctx->result.edit->fnc_value, status, args, &result);
return result;
}
static GpgmeError
_gpgme_op_edit_start (GpgmeCtx ctx, int synchronous,
GpgmeKey key,
GpgmeEditCb fnc, void *fnc_value,
GpgmeData out)
{
GpgmeError err = 0;
if (!fnc)
return mk_error (Invalid_Value);
err = _gpgme_op_reset (ctx, synchronous);
if (err)
goto leave;
assert (!ctx->result.edit);
ctx->result.edit = xtrymalloc (sizeof *ctx->result.edit);
if (!ctx->result.edit)
{
err = mk_error (Out_Of_Core);
goto leave;
}
ctx->result.edit->fnc = fnc;
ctx->result.edit->fnc_value = fnc_value;
/* Check the supplied data. */
if (!out || gpgme_data_get_type (out) != GPGME_DATA_TYPE_NONE)
{
err = mk_error (Invalid_Value);
goto leave;
}
_gpgme_data_set_mode (out, GPGME_DATA_MODE_IN);
err = _gpgme_engine_set_command_handler (ctx->engine, command_handler,
ctx, out);
if (err)
goto leave;
_gpgme_engine_set_status_handler (ctx->engine, _gpgme_edit_status_handler,
ctx);
_gpgme_engine_set_verbosity (ctx->engine, ctx->verbosity);
_gpgme_engine_op_edit (ctx->engine, key, out, ctx);
/* And kick off the process. */
err = _gpgme_engine_start (ctx->engine, ctx);
leave:
if (err)
{
ctx->pending = 0;
_gpgme_engine_release (ctx->engine);
ctx->engine = NULL;
}
return err;
}
GpgmeError
gpgme_op_edit_start (GpgmeCtx ctx,
GpgmeKey key,
GpgmeEditCb fnc, void *fnc_value,
GpgmeData out)
{
return _gpgme_op_edit_start (ctx, 0, key, fnc, fnc_value, out);
}
/**
* gpgme_op_edit:
* @ctx: The context
* @key: The key to be edited.
* @fnc: An edit callback handler.
* @fnc_value: To be passed to @fnc as first arg.
* @out: The output.
*
* Return value: 0 on success or an error code.
**/
GpgmeError
gpgme_op_edit (GpgmeCtx ctx,
GpgmeKey key,
GpgmeEditCb fnc, void *fnc_value,
GpgmeData out)
{
GpgmeError err = _gpgme_op_edit_start (ctx, 1, key, fnc, fnc_value, out);
if (!err)
err = _gpgme_wait_one (ctx);
return err;
}
